Lawyers for the Minister of Energy and Member of Parliament (MP) for Manhyia South, Dr Matthew Opoku Prempeh, have in a panic mood written to The Herald Newspaper, demanding a retraction of a yet to be published story, saying it is false.

 

A teaser on the said story was made in the Monday, April 25, 2022, edition of the paper with the headline, “Coming Up! Napo Gives US$3 million to Otumfuo.”

 

But a letter by the lawyers; Sarkodie Baffour Awuah and Partners sent to other media houses with the title; Retraction of False Publication on the Front Page of the 25th April 2022 Edition of The Herald Newspaper, indicated that it is not possible for their client to make such a donation to the Asantehene.

“That our client, however, does not have the means to give Otumfuo the sum of US$ 3 million as claimed on the front page of the 25th April 2022 edition of the Herald Newspaper.

“That accordingly, the said publication is not only untrue but mischievous and part of a scheme to incessantly publish untruths about our client for reasons best known to you,” points 3 and 4 of the letter stated.

 

 

 

 

 

Also, the lawyers for the Energy Minister, Sarkodie Baffour Awuah and Partners, further demanded that The Herald retract the teaser and not to publish the story as advertised.

“That our client accordingly demands a retraction of the said publication with immediate effect.

 

“That furthermore, seeing that the said publication is a teaser, intended to put the public in an expectant mode for more untruthful content about our client you have an opportunity to withdraw the said publication and desist from going ahead to publish further untruths about our client as advertised,” it added.

 

 

The letter from Sarkodie Baffour Awuah and Partners, served notice that they have the instructions of the Energy Minister to institute legal proceedings against the paper, should it fail to retract the said publication and desist from publishing further untruthful contents about their client; Dr Mathew Opoku-Prempeh.
